Twitch, Shout and Ride for Tourette Kids

 

What: A Motorcycle Ride, with police escort

 

Where: Gainesville First Baptist in Gainesville, GA

 

When: April 24, 2010

9:00 a.m. Sign in / 10:00 a.m. Ride

12:00 p.m. Lunch and Speaker

 

Lunch will be catered by the Old Hickery House

 

Inspirational speech given by Brad Cohen - Teacher, Speaker and Author of 'Front of the Class: How Tourette Syndrome Made Me the Teacher I Never Had.' This story was made into a "Hallmark Hall of Fame" movie that aired on CBS on February 6, 2010.

Why: To help raise money to support children with Tourette syndrome attend camps and other special programs.

 

Mission:  Twitch, Shout and Ride is a motorcycle ride to raise awareness for Tourette Syndrome. All money raised will go to The Brad Cohen Tourette Foundation to benefit children with Tourette syndrome.
